Counselling Approach

My approach to therapy is based on empathy, respect and collaboration. In particular, I aim to create a safe and non-judgmental space where you can explore your thoughts and feelings.

As an integrative therapist, I draw on different methods, tailoring my approach to your unique needs. I aim to help you gain insight, improve your self-esteem, find new ways to approach problems and achieve your personal goals.

Central to my approach is the transformative power of the therapeutic relationship. The relationship between client and counsellor is the cornerstone of therapy. Indeed it’s the foundation from which healing and growth can occur. Above all methods, I prioritise building a strong, authentic connection with you to enable meaningful exploration and change.

Counselling Services I Offer

I offer individual counselling for adult clients, either in person from private therapy rooms in Marylebone or online via a secure video platform. Including both short-term and long-term options to best suit your needs and goals.

For example, short-term therapy provides focused attention to support you in navigating a specific challenge or immediate concern. This typically lasts for 8-12 weeks.

Whereas long-term therapy provides more time and space for deeper self-discovery. This might include understanding patterns in your relationships, exploring emotional wounds and making lasting changes. Typically working long-term means keeping the duration open-ended, reviewing as we go until you feel ready to finish.

About Me

A qualified Humanistic and Integrative Counsellor, accredited by the British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y. I am committed to the ethical principles, values and good practice standards of my profession. I have been counselling since 2017 working initially in the charity sector, and in private practice since 2020.

While my training and experience provide the foundation of my work, I see myself not as an expert but as a compassionate guide. I help you navigate as you explore your inner workings and your connection to others. Ultimately my goal is to empower you to tap into your inner resources, cultivate resilience and make meaningful changes.
